Table 2.
Linear regression model results demonstrating a main effect of OPMR1 allele A118G on overall pain severity six weeks after motor vehicle collision (MVC) and an A118G-sex interaction (n = 859)
| Independent variablea | Beta | SE | P |
|---|---|---|---|
| A118G (presence or absence of G allele) | 0.815 | 0.358 | 0.023 |
| Female Sex | 0.857 | 0.222 | <0.001 |
| A118G allele * Sex | −1.059 | 0.446 | 0.017 |
| Age | 0.023 | 0.007 | 0.001 |
| Education | −0.249 | 0.072 | 0.001 |
| Income | −0.164 | 0.054 | 0.003 |
| Pain at the time of initial evaluation | 0.046 | 0.004 | <0.001 |
| Pain prior to MVC | 0.025 | 0.041 | 0.549 |
Study site was also included in model as a categorical variable
